交易引擎是平台最核心的组件,采用内存撮合技术每秒可处理超过50000笔订单。订单簿数据完全加载在内存中,撮合计算在微秒级别完成。撮合引擎运行在独立的高性能服务器集群上,与Web服务器和数据库服务器物理隔离。这种架构确保在大流量冲击下交易引擎不会受到影响。
数据库层使用分布式读写分离架构。主数据库负责写入操作(订单创建、账户更新),部署在金融级安全机房中。从数据库负责读取操作(行情查询、历史记录),分布在多个地理位置的节点上。读写分离将数据库的响应时间从平均50ms降低至8ms。数据实时同步延迟不超过100ms。
全球加速网络确保任何地区的用户都能获得流畅的交易体验。平台在全球部署了超过15个CDN节点,用户请求自动路由至最近的节点。亚洲地区的平均响应时间低于50ms,欧美地区低于100ms。在遭遇区域性网络故障时,系统会自动切换至备用节点。
弹性伸缩机制保障了系统在极端流量下的稳定性。平台采用容器化部署,每个容器包含完整的微服务实例。当系统负载超过80%时,自动扩容组件会在2分钟内启动新的容器实例。根据历史数据,平台最多可应对平时10倍的流量冲击。2026年3月的市场剧烈波动期间,系统成功处理了峰值每秒85000笔的订单请求。